What should I do about my Chevy 305 engine?

The cam drive gear is of special concern on 305 engines. 305s manufactured before 1988 used a nylon-toothed cam gear to reduce noise. This gear is prone to failure and should be replaced with a solid steel gear. If replacing the stock water pump consider an electric version to reduce the workload of the engine.

What kind of car is the Chevy 305?

Performance was not a initial concern. Stodgy models like the Chevrolet Caprice, Oldsmobile Cruiser wagon, and the Buick Skylark used the engine, giving it a reputation as under powered. However, the 305 can also be found in the more demanding Camaro line as well as light trucks and vans.

When did the 305 Chevy engine come out?

The Chevrolet 305-cubic inch, small block, V-8 engine was released in 1976 as a result of Chevrolet’s search for better fuel economy. The 305 was used in various Buick, Oldsmobile and Pontiac models through 1992. It uses the small bore of the original 265 V-8 and the long stroke of the 350 V-8.

Why is the Chevy 305 a bad car?

The eight cylinder Chevrolet 305 is poorly regarded because of poor factory performance, especially when compared to Chevy’s larger 350 engine. While General Motors had to make some compromises in the initial design, the result is an engine that older car owners can tune to a “sweet spot” between horsepower and fuel efficiency.
